The BEACON SALES ACQUISITION, INC. 401(k) on its latest Form 5500
BEACON SALES ACQUISITION, INC. (EIN 36-4173366) reports BEACON SALES ACQUISITION, INC. 401(K) PROFIT SHARING PLAN on its most recent Form 5500, with $653.9M in plan assets across 7,320 active participants. Form 5500 is the annual report employers file with the U.S. Department of Labor for their retirement plans, and it’s public.

Who runs the BEACON SALES ACQUISITION, INC. 401(k)?
The plan’s recordkeeper — the firm that runs the website and statements where you check your balance, change contributions, and manage your account — is Schwab, based on the plan’s Schedule C service-provider disclosure. That’s the login you use for your BEACON SALES ACQUISITION, INC. 401(k).
Other service providers named on the filing (investment managers, trustees, auditors — not necessarily the recordkeeper): CAPITAL GROUP RETIREMENT PLAN SVCS, TRUIST BANK, ARENTFOX SCHIFF LLP, SC AND H ATTEST SERVICES PC, CAPFINANCIAL PARTNERS.
